Will OpenArena be playable on the Pandora Handheld?


Title: Re: OA on Pandora?
Post by: fromhell on August 28, 2008, 09:50:22 AM
Yes. PowerVR chipsets work great for OpenArena, the only real performance killer is bloom (since it's tile-based, bloom and tile renderers do not mix) PowerVR chipsets support 8 multitexture (so vertex light would not be a performance advantage excuse, and r_detailTextures 1 would be lossless in fps), and there's a 600mhz cpu in there, which is more than enough for the game (OA can run well on 290mhz Pentium II klamaths).

The Pandora couldn't run XDFort though, as powervr chips suck in darkplaces for various glitches.
